2026 GS-5 pay table for Buffalo

Each step below already includes the 22.41% locality adjustment. The "Locality add-on" column shows how much locality pay is adding compared with the base GS-5 table.

Step Annual salary Biweekly pay Hourly rate Locality add-on
Step 1 $42,597 $1,638.35 $20.41 +$7,798
Step 2 $44,017 $1,692.96 $21.09 +$8,058
Step 3 $45,437 $1,747.58 $21.77 +$8,318
Step 4 $46,857 $1,802.19 $22.45 +$8,578
Step 5 $48,277 $1,856.81 $23.13 +$8,838
Step 6 $49,697 $1,911.42 $23.81 +$9,098
Step 7 $51,117 $1,966.04 $24.49 +$9,358
Step 8 $52,537 $2,020.65 $25.17 +$9,618
Step 9 $53,957 $2,075.27 $25.85 +$9,878
Step 10 $55,377 $2,129.88 $26.53 +$10,138

Step-increase waiting periods

  • Step 1 → Step 2 52 weeks
  • Step 2 → Step 3 52 weeks
  • Step 3 → Step 4 52 weeks
  • Step 4 → Step 5 104 weeks
  • Step 5 → Step 6 104 weeks
  • Step 6 → Step 7 104 weeks
  • Step 7 → Step 8 156 weeks
  • Step 8 → Step 9 156 weeks
  • Step 9 → Step 10 156 weeks

GS-5 in Buffalo: what to expect

Entry-level professional and administrative positions, including many recent college graduates hired into program, budget, or HR roles.

For 2026, the Buffalo pay area adds a 22.41% locality adjustment on top of the nationwide base GS schedule. Every GS-5 employee assigned to this area benefits from that same percentage, regardless of step or series.

Qualifications and career path

Minimum qualifications. A bachelor's degree, three years of general experience, or one year at the GS-4 level.

Promotion path. GS-5 is a common ladder start. Typical progression is GS-5 → GS-7 → GS-9.

The rough military equivalent for GS-5 is E-6 Staff Sergeant, useful for comparing GS roles against enlisted and officer ranks when looking at pay or authority level.

Biweekly take-home for GS-5 in Buffalo

Before taxes and deductions, a GS-5 Step 1 employee in Buffalo earns roughly $1,638 per biweekly pay period. At Step 10 that rises to $2,130. Actual take-home will be lower after federal tax, state tax, TSP contributions, retirement and health insurance deductions.
